Managing Stress Levels as a Parent

By Voucherix-C Leave a Comment

managing-stress-levels-as-a-parent-cover-img

Every parent gets stressed. After all, kids can be hard work, especially when they don’t listen, throw a temper tantrum, or refuse to follow instructions. It’s important not to let this stress build, though, as this could negatively impact both you and your child. So, here’s how to manage your stress levels as a parent.

Learn Easy but Healthy Recipes

You don’t need to spend hours over the stove to feed yourself healthy meals – keep an eye out for simple but nutritious recipes to ensure you get all the nutrients you need to keep going without getting hot and bothered. Simplifying meal times will help keep your stress levels to a minimum.

Enlist the Help of Your Support Network

No one should have to raise a child without at least some support. Whether your support network includes your parents, your siblings, or your friends, make sure you use their help when you need it.

Prioritize Sleep

A lack of sleep will only make your stress worse, so prioritize it over other activities, such as catching up on Netflix once your kid has retired to bed. As a parent, it’s not always easy to get a full eight hours, but getting as close as possible will help you stay positive. Keep a Simple Routine

Building a simple but productive routine is the foundation of being a parent. Without one, you could find yourself chasing after a toddler at 3am and sleeping until 4pm. When your child’s a baby, you might decide to sleep when your baby sleeps, but a routine is a must as they get older.

A simple routine means achieving your daily goals without overcomplicating them. Whereas you might have previously spent ten minutes picking out an outfit, now you should plan all your outfits at the beginning of the week so that you just need to grab, change into them, and go.

Make Time for You (and Just You)

Getting a babysitter or asking your parents to watch your child doesn’t just have to be for special occasions – sometimes, you just need some quality time by yourself. As a parent, that is hard to come by, so savor every last moment. It doesn’t matter what you do, as long as it relaxes and destresses you.

Have Fun

Being a parent doesn’t mean you can’t have fun (away from the playground or living room fort). Having fun is crucial for reducing your stress levels, so, whenever you can, invite your friends for a movie night or go out in town for a bit of grown-up entertainment.

Forgive Yourself for Any Mistakes

Your stress might come from a place of worry that you’re not doing the best job you can. This is completely normal for parents, and you need to understand that it’s OK to make mistakes. In fact, it’s part of being a parent! So, forgive yourself, learn a lesson, and move on.
